Legal research guides are among the most popular items downloaded from the BC Provincial Court’s website. They explain how to find the laws and judges’ decisions that combine to make up Canadian law.

BC courts continued to expand their use of social media to interact with the public when the Provincial Court of BC’s Chief Judge Melissa Gillespie hosted the province’s Chief Justice, Robert Bauman, and Jennifer Muller, a former self-represented litigant (SRL), in a live Twitter Town Hall on October 28, 2019.
